Monday, July 13, 2015 - The wine was a medium yellow; the color of sunshine. The nose was a bit reticent, but revealed peaches, honey, and a mild floral note.
The flavors were sublimely concentrated: peach and honey with whispers of cherry, pineapple and white flowers. The sweetness was held in check by the ample acidity -- perhaps not enough to please an acid geek, but perfectly well balanced.
This was crazy good from an unheralded producer and a nice reminder that you drink the wine, not the label. Delicious.
